NYPD: 2 men shot near elementary school and day care in Coney Island

The incident took place on West 33rd Street and Neptune Avenue, according to authorities.

Police say they are looking for two men in connection to the shooting of two teens near an elementary school and day care centers in Coney Island just after midnight on Sunday.

Police say the two 17-year-olds were shot in front of 2801 West 33rd St.

Officials say the teenagers are expected to be OK.

News 12 spoke with day care workers in the area, like Erika Tejada, who says that more can be done to keep the community safe.

“I would like to see police around the area. I’d love to see them take extra measures in the area to make sure people are safe in schools, in the neighborhood, anywhere," said Tejada.

News 12 reached out to Operation H.O.O.D, a Coney Island nonprofit committed to decreasing violence in the area.

A spokesperson says they plan on holding a shooting response event to talk to the community know about the incident. They also say they are looking at changing their operation hours to increase security in the area.

Police say the suspects were described as two men wearing dark clothing.

They say they fled southbound on West 33rd Street in a gray sedan with tinted windows and a missing rear passenger window.

Anyone with information is urged to call the police.
